Human Rights Implementation

In collaboration with Dimitrina Petrova, Executive Director of the UK-based Equal Rights Trust, and Andrew Hilland, Senior Research Director in the Office of Gordon and Sarah Brown, the center on Global Justice produced a set of research reports and case studies exploring implementation of key provisions of the UDHR, that were appended to the GCC report.  The CGJ  implementation research team was supervised by UC San Diego graduate researcher, Sean Morgan, and included John Gotti, Vanessa Lodermeier, Mike Nicholson, and John Porten.
